वरं वृणु विधातस्त्वं यत्ते मनसि वर्तते
Choose a boon, O Creator, whatever is in your mind.
वरं च युवयोः पादपद्मभक्तिं च देहि मे
Grant me the boon of devotion to the lotus feet of both of you.
पुनर्ननाम तां भक्त्या विधाता जगतां पतिः 4.15.
Then, the Lord of the worlds again bowed to her with devotion.
हरिं संस्मृत्य हवनं चकार विधिना विधिः
Remembering Hari, the Creator performed the sacrifice according to the prescribed rite.
ब्रह्मणोक्तेन विधिना चकार हवनं स्वयम्
He himself performed the sacrifice according to the method spoken by Brahma.
कौतुकं कारयामास सप्तधा च प्रदक्षिणाम्
He arranged the auspicious rite and performed seven circumambulations.
प्रणमय्य ततः कृष्णं वासयामास तं विधिः
Then, bowing to Krishna, the Creator seated him.
वेदोक्तसप्तमन्त्रांश्च पाठयामास माधवम्
He recited to Madhava the seven mantras prescribed in the Vedas.
श्रीकृष्णहस्तं राधायाः पृष्ठदेशे प्रजापतिः
Prajāpati placed Śrī Kṛṣṇa’s hand upon Rādhā’s back.
पारिजातप्रसूनानां मालां जानुविलम्बिताम्
He hung a garland of pārijāta flowers down to her knees.
प्रणमय्य पुनः कृष्णं राधां च कमलोद्भवः पुनश्च वासयामास श्रीकृष्णं कमलोद्भवः
Having bowed again to Kṛṣṇa and Rādhā, the lotus-born one again seated Śrī Kṛṣṇa.
तद्वामपार्श्वे राधां च सस्मितां कृष्णचेतसम्
He placed Rādhā, smiling, at Kṛṣṇa’s left side, filling his heart.
पाठयामास वेदोक्तान्पञ्च मन्त्रांश्च नारद 4.15.
Nārada recited the five mantras prescribed in the Vedas.
कन्यकां च यथा तातो भक्त्या तस्थौ हरेः पुरः
Just as a father does for his daughter, he stood before Hari with devotion.
दुन्दुभिं वादयामासुश्चानकं मुरजादिकम्
They sounded the kettledrum, the ānaka, the muraja, and other instruments.
जगुर्गन्धर्वप्रवरा ननृतुश्चाप्सरोगणाः
The foremost Gandharvas sang, and groups of Apsarās danced.
